How our sorting works

The order in which job vacancies are displayed is determined by a composite score based on the following factors:

  • Keyword Relevance: How well your search terms match the vacancy details. We prioritize matches found in the job title, followed by job requirements, location names, and educational levels. Matches within general employer information or the organization's name carry a lower weight.
  • Commercial Prioritization (Premium Jobs): Vacancies paid for by employers ('Premium' or 'Sponsored') receive a ranking boost and will appear higher in the search results.
  • Recency (Date Relevance): Newer vacancies are prioritized. The relevance score of a vacancy is reduced by half once the posting is older than 30 days.
  • Proximity (Distance Relevance): Vacancies located closer to your search location are ranked higher. For vacancies located more than 30 km from the search center, the relevance score is halved.
The final ranking is established by multiplying all these individual factors to calculate the total relevance score.

    Job description

    A reputable family amusement park is seeking a Maintenance Technician to assist in the maintenance and repair of its wide range of machinery and equipment to keep the site running. The Maintenance Technician will have completed a mechanical qualification, have previous demonstrable experience in engineering, and be able to read and understand technical drawings. In addition, the Maintenance Technician is able to work at heights, is very hands-on, highly professional and customer-facing. Further requirements are listed below.

    Applications from ex-military personnel are strongly encouraged

    Key Responsibilities:

    Ensure that mechanical, hydraulic, pneumatic or electrical maintenance and repairs are correctly and properly carried out and recorded

    Diagnose mechanical and/or electrical faults or technical problems

    Ensure that machines are operated to their maximum potential

    Be a decision maker within the park’s maintenance and inspection environment

    Ensure that the park operates day to day within health and safety legislation

    Learn and assist the maintenance manager in the documentation of inspection and maintenance works on attractions, both on tablets/computers and in writing

    React to an emergency. Coordinating the response of staff and liaising with emergency services if required.

    Promote the correct Company image

    Ensure customers are safe and happy

    Check and monitor levels of spares holdings and liaise with office staff or suppliers to ensure that sufficient spares are in stock or ordered to help to eliminate machine downtime.

    Assist and advise the maintenance team lead and directors with safety-related procedures and practices

    Instruct and be a role model for any junior members and the maintenance team

    Cover any duties in your control in the event of staff absences or emergencies, and carry out duties at the request of the Directors

    Knowledge, skills and qualifications:

    Essential:

    Completed a minimum level 3 qualification in Mechanical Engineering or similar

    Have demonstrable practical engineering experience for 5 years

    Ability to read and understand technical drawings, schematics, and manuals

    Need to be able to do a full range of mobility due to machinery inspection duties

    Able to work at heights up to 10m high

    Is very hands-on and has excellent attention to detail

    Happy to work in varying weather conditions

    Have a proactive, planned, preventative maintenance mindset

    Hold a full driving license B / B1

    Desirables:

    Either have a counterbalance forklift, access equipment and a PASMA licence

    First Aid at Work

    Any tool operation, workshop or fabrication qualifications

    Have previous experience in electrical engineering

    Salary: £35,000 to £38,000 DOE

    Benefits: Company pension, training and development, retail discounts
